WoW-JW13:085
William Ironshire
14 Jun 1785
To sister Rachel Hudson widow of John Hudson - all money due me from the treasury or bank at Philadelphia it being the Continental money deposited there
To John Brevard - wearing apparel
To the Congregation of Buckingham - 50 pounds to be used to finish the meeting house
To daughter Martha - remainder of estate
To wife - land and plantation if daughter Martha dies before wife and dies without issue. This land being the dwelling plantation and the adjoining lands called Tribble Purchase, Last Choice, Small Purchase, Adventure, part of Friends Advice, part of Coventons Choice, part of Gift To My First Son. Also store house at Little Neck Landing. Also rent from Daniel Coe Bethard
To Esther Ironshire and Adasire Ironshire daughters of brother Joseph - lands if Martha dies without issue, and wife has died
To Comfort Richardson and Mary Schoolfield daughters of brother-in-law John Hudson deceased - if Martha dies without issue part of White Oak Swamp Enlarged bought from Col. Shelly. Also tract Davidson's Beginning and tract adjoining called Addition
To Caleb Hudson of brother - in-law John Hudson - if Martha dies without issue part of tract and bald cypress branch called Strabans and if Caleb dies without issue then to his three youngest sisters
To Mary Evans daughter of brother Joseph Ironshire deceased and wife of Isaac Evans - if Martha dies without issue tracts Timber Grove, Tmber Grove's Addition, Small Lott, Job's Fishing Hole, Ironshire's Discovery, and part of Belfast (Reserving to Daniel Coe Bethard his claim in any of the said lands agreeable to his lease) Also to Mary Evans the rents coming to the estate from the said lands if daughter Martha and wife die before the end of the lease.
To Peter Evans son of Isaac Evans - the lands given to Mary Evans, after her decease, if she should inherit.
To brother Joseph Ironshire's three daughters and sister Rachel Hudson's three youngest daughters - personal estate if Martha dies without issue
Executor: wife
Witnesses: John Postly, Jonathan Cordray, Mattathias Davis
27 May 1786 Then came Sarah Ironshire widow
